VIII. Professional FAQ: Shaped Steel Tube for Spinning Bike Frame
- Q1: What are the main steel grades used for spinning bike frame tubes and why?
-
A: STKM11, STKM12, E235, E355, Q195, Q235B, and Q355B are primary choices. These grades offer a balance of tensile strength (320-570 MPa), easy formability, reliable weldability, and cost-effectiveness suitable for fitness equipment subject to dynamic loads.
- Q2: How does wall thickness affect the frame's performance?
-

- Q3: What surface finishes are available for the tubes?
-
A: Black, oiled, phosphated, or powder coated finishes are standard. Finishing enhances corrosion protection, aesthetics, and paint adhesion; the choice depends on usage scenario (indoor gym vs. outdoor park).
- Q4: What forming technologies are used for Shaped Steel Tube for Spinning Bike Frame?
-
A: Cold forming and electric resistance welded (ERW) processes are preferred. These deliver precise dimension control, consistent wall thickness, and customizable profiles.
- Q5: What standards must spinning bike frame tubes comply with?
-
A: EN10305-3 (Europe), JIS G 3445 (Japan), and GB/T 13793 (China) are most relevant. These standards cover chemical composition, mechanical properties, dimensional tolerances, and non-destructive testing.
- Q6: Can special cross-sections (oval, D, triangle) be customized?
